What is a Crypto Casino?

A crypto casino is an online gaming platform that accepts digital https://arthiwzivm.raindrop.page/bookmarks-73262849 possessions (cryptocurrencies) like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and Tether (GBPT) as a primary or secondary approach for deposits and withdrawals. Unlike standard online casinos that require a connection to a checking account or credit card supplier, crypto gambling establishments operate by means of digital wallets.

These platforms are normally classified into 2 types:

  1. Hybrid Casinos: These platforms accept both traditional fiat currency (GBP, EUR, and so on) and cryptocurrencies.
  2. Pure Crypto Casinos: These platforms focus specifically on blockchain-based assets and often use unique games designed particularly for the crypto ecosystem.

Secret Concepts to Understand

Before engaging with a crypto casino, players need to acquaint themselves with a couple of foundational concepts that define this niche.

1. Provably Fair Gaming

In a basic online casino, you must trust that the random number generator (RNG) is fair. In a crypto casino, the "Provably Fair" algorithm enables users to inspect the server seed and client seed to verify the result of any particular hand or spin. It offers cryptographic proof that the game has not been tampered with.

2. Digital Wallets

To get involved, a user needs a digital wallet (such as MetaMask, Ledger, or Trust Wallet). Deals are not dealt with by the casino's bank; they are conducted straight between the gamer's wallet and the casino's blockchain address. This requires a greater degree of individual security, as there is no "forgot password" button for a blockchain deal if you lose access to your personal keys.

3. Volatility

While holding Bitcoin or Ethereum can be a financial investment method, it is also a risk. If the worth of your cryptocurrency drops substantially while it is sitting in your casino wallet, your bankroll efficiently reduces in value relative to fiat currency.

Dangers and Regulatory Considerations

While the benefits are clear, the crypto casino space is not without its pitfalls. It stays a mainly uncontrolled or loosely managed industry compared to conventional, land-based wagering.

  • Lack of Recourse: If a decentralized or unlicensed crypto casino chooses to keep funds, there is frequently no regulative body (like the UK Gambling Commission) to attract.
  • Security Risks: Because crypto transactions are irreversible, if a user falls for a phishing rip-off or sends funds to the wrong address, the cash is frequently lost permanently.
  • Regulative Instability: Governments worldwide are currently preparing structures for digital possessions. A platform that is legal today may be based on brand-new constraints or closed down totally in the future depending on the jurisdiction.
